Five NHL Game Sevens Happened this Weekend

There were five NHL Playoff series that ended with a game seven this past weekend. It was a great time to be a hockey fan as there was a ton of great action to be watched.

BOS vs CAR

The first game on Saturday saw the Hurricanes advance by defeating the Bruins by a score of 3-2. Carolina never was down in this series and closed it out with a big game seven win.

TB vs TOR

The next game that took place Saturday as the defending Stanley Cup winners won by just one goal as well when Tampa Bay beat the Toronto Maple Leafs. Toronto had the lead three times in this series when they were up 1-0, 2-1, and 3-2, but they lost the lead every time.

LA vs HOU

The third game on Saturday the Oilers beat the Kings in the only game seven that was won by two goals or more. The Kings gave up a lead late in the series to lose this one after they were up 3-2.

NY vs PIT

On Sunday, the Rangers beat the Penguins in game seven in overtime. New York came back to tie the game in the third period and then win in the extra time.

CAL vs DAL

A second overtime game seven occurred on Sunday when the Flames beat the Stars 3-2. This concluded one of the best weekends of hockey in recent memory.
